By size

Central AC Installation cost by home size in Salina

Central AC is sized in tons of cooling — about one ton per 500–600 sq ft. Undersizing leaves you hot; oversizing short-cycles and wastes money, so a Manual J load calculation matters.

By efficiency

Central AC Installation cost by efficiency in Salina

Cooling efficiency is rated in SEER2. The 2023 minimum is 13.4–14.3 SEER2 depending on region; higher ratings cost more but cut summer bills, which pays back fastest in hot climates.

14.3 SEER2 (baseline)Meets minimum; best in mild summers$4,850 $8,600
16 SEER2 (mid-tier)Strongest payback in most regions$5,800 $10,950
18+ SEER2 (premium / variable-speed)Best for long, hot cooling seasons$7,650 $15,150

Decision

Repair or replace in Salina?

The $5,000 rule: repair quote × system age in years. Over $5,000 generally favors replacement.

Repair if…

  • The unit is under ~10 years old
  • It's a minor fix (capacitor, contactor, fan motor)
  • It still uses a current refrigerant (R-410A / R-454B)

Replace if…

  • It runs on R-22 refrigerant (recharges are prohibitively expensive)
  • The compressor has failed and it's out of warranty
  • It's 12+ years old and needs a major repair

Rebates & incentives in Kansas

AC-only installs see limited rebates in 2026; the big incentives go to heat pumps, which cool and heat. It's worth pricing a heat pump alongside your AC quote.

The federal 25C tax credit (up to $2,000 for heat pumps; $600 for high-efficiency AC or furnaces) and the 25D credit ended December 31, 2025 under the One Big Beautiful Bill Act — neither is available for 2026 installs. The remaining federal help is the IRA Home Electrification & Appliance Rebates (HEAR): up to $8,000 toward a heat pump for households under 150% of area median income, paid at point of sale where a state has launched its program.

Reading your quotes

Why central AC installation quotes vary — and how to compare them fairly

Price differences on an identical job trace back to the assumptions each contractor made; understand those and the 'expensive' bid often turns out fair.

Why a quote looks high (or low)

  • Equipment tier isn't matched — a 14.3 SEER2 bid will always undercut an 18 SEER2 one for the "same" job.
  • One quote bundles ductwork, electrical, permit and old-unit removal; another quietly leaves them out.
  • Brand, warranty length and whether startup/commissioning is included all move the number.

Get an apples-to-apples bid

  • Confirm old-unit removal, the permit and startup testing are all included.
  • Ask every bidder for the same SEER2/AFUE rating so you compare like for like.
  • Insist on a Manual J load calculation, not a square-footage guess.
  • Get at least three written bids before you sign.
Hiring

Questions to ask Salina HVAC pros

Before you pick, make each contractor answer the same things — gaps in their replies tell you as much as the price.

  1. 1Did you run a Manual J load calculation to size the system, or estimate from square footage?
  2. 2What AFUE/SEER2 rating is this unit, and what's the payback vs. the next tier up?
  3. 3Is removal of the old equipment, the permit, and startup testing included in the quote?
  4. 4Will my existing ductwork and venting work as-is, or is repair/resizing needed?
  5. 5What's covered under the labor warranty vs. the manufacturer's parts warranty?

The budget-first case

In a temperate region the smart move is to size the job correctly with a Manual J and take the base efficiency tier. A system that spends most days coasting can't recover the cost of a high-SEER2 compressor, because the savings only show up under heavy load you don't put on it. Match the equipment to how little you actually run it, not to the brochure's top number.

The efficiency-first case

In a hot-summer or cold-winter region, a higher SEER2/AFUE unit — or a heat pump — earns its premium back in lower bills, and utility and state rebates can still cut into the sticker (the federal 25C/25D credits ended Dec 2025). Run the payback math before defaulting to the cheapest box.

The longevity case

The most expensive variable on the quote isn't the logo — it's whether the system is sized right and installed well. Oversize a premium unit and it short-cycles, wears fast and underperforms; commission a correctly sized mid-tier one and keep up the annual service, and it simply lasts longer. Spend on the installation, not the badge.

Our take

Match the efficiency tier to your climate, insist on a real load calculation, and stack every rebate you qualify for. The expensive mistakes are wrong sizing and a rushed install — not picking the "wrong" brand.
